Preview
On Saturday, the Houston Dynamo faces Minnesota United at BBVA Compass Stadium in a game valid for Major League Soccer. In this match we will have the clash of two teams that are in the Western Conference and as a minimum goal they want a place in the zone that will lead to the playoffs. In the last confrontation between both Texans won by the score of 1-0.

For this match, coach Wilmer Cabrera will not be able to count on Andrew Wenger, Juan David Cabezas, George Malki, A.J. De La Garza, Mac Steeves and Dylan Remick who are in the medical department.

For this match coach Adrian Heath will not be able to count on Marc Burch, Abu Danladi, Ethan Finlay, Sam Cronin, Jérôme Thiesson, Eric Miller and Kevin Molino who are in the medical department.
